What is a Suno?

Suno jobs typically refer to roles at Suno, a company specializing in AI-powered music creation tools. Employees at Suno work on developing, improving, and supporting their AI platforms, such as Suno AI, which allows users to generate music from text prompts. Job positions can include software engineers, machine learning researchers, product managers, and customer support specialists. Working at Suno often involves collaboration with other AI and music technology experts to push the boundaries of generative audio technology.

About Suno
We're building the world's first creative entertainment platform, where the entire world can feel the joy and fulfillment of making music. Music is for everyone: Our users include everyone from grandmothers creating songs for their loved ones, to Grammy winners using Suno Studio, our power tool, to make the most popular hits in the world.
Building the future of entertainment requires ambition. The pace is fast, the problems are hard, and the work demands ownership and intensity. For the right people, it's incredibly rewarding: a chance to shape a new medium, work with a small team that cares deeply about quality, make music, drink too much coffee, and build something that millions of people use to express themselves in ways that were never before possible.
Suno is the fastest growing consumer entertainment company and the leader in AI music. We are backed by leading investors including Bond Capital, Menlo Ventures, Lightspeed Venture Partners, IVP, Forerunner, Union Square Ventures, Alkeon, Quiet, Matrix Partners, Schroders Capital and, NVentures (venture arm of NVIDIA).
Founded in 2023 by Harvard alumni with a shared passion for music, Suno has quickly grown to 250 employees while empowering more than 100 million people to create original songs. In 2026, we raised a $400 million Series D at a $5.4 billion valuation to continue building innovative products that amplify creativity and imagination.
About the Role
Suno is growing fast, and paid social creative is a major driver of that growth. The right person for this role takes Suno's brand identity and pushes it into performance creative that earns attention and converts - work that drives growth and brings the excitement of using Suno to everyone who sees it.
This is a hybrid graphic and motion design role on the performance marketing team. You'll own the branded paid social creative pipeline: conceiving, producing, and iterating on work across static and motion formats. You'll work closely with the performance marketing team, treating data and channel insights as creative inputs rather than afterthoughts. Over time, you'll help build the workflows and systems that let us scale without losing what makes Suno's creative distinctive. As the team grows, there's a path to managing other creative contributors.
Check out the song we made about it: https://suno.com/s/dDrWV7XNe6I5mJax
What You'll Do
  • Translate Suno's brand identity and creative DNA into paid social creative that drives growth across paid channels (Facebook, Instagram, TikTok, YouTube, etc.)
  • Own the full branded creative pipeline - concepting, producing, and iterating on static and motion assets
  • Build and maintain a creative roadmap: what to make, what to test, what to push further, and what to move on from
  • Partner with the performance marketing team to use data and channel feedback as creative inputs, not just outputs
  • Use AI tools to extend creative output beyond what's manually possible - and help build the processes and guardrails that keep AI-assisted work on-brand and up to Suno's standards
  • Develop workflows and production processes that scale creative output without diluting brand quality
  • Help shape how the next generation of creators discovers Suno - the creative you make is often their first impression

What You'll Need
Must-Haves
  • 4-6 years in performance creative, paid social design, or growth-focused creative at a consumer tech, DTC, or growth-stage company
  • Hybrid graphic and motion design skills: strong static design fundamentals and real motion/animation capability - this is not a pure graphic design role
  • Portfolio of paid social work (static and motion) that demonstrates both craft and a performance orientation
  • Expert-level proficiency in Figma,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Illustrator, and After Effects
  • Fluency in what makes paid social creative work: hooks, formats, platform conventions, and what drives meaningful iteration
  • Ability to internalize a brand's visual identity and push it into new formats without losing what makes it distinctive

Nice-to-Haves
  • Hands-on experience with AI-assisted creative tools (generative image, video, or copy) as part of a real production workflow
  • Background in music, entertainment, or creator-focused consumer products
  • Experience managing or mentoring junior creative contributors
